Risk Watch Lesson Plans




Safety Mobile
Grades 3-4

Objective

  • Students can help "put out a fire" by creating a safety mobile.

Core Subject Integration

  • Art, health and safety

Materials

  • one 3 *" x 10" piece of white construction paper per student
  • colored construction paper
  • colored pencils, pens, makers
  • scissors
  • three  pieces of string per student (5", 7" & 9")

Procedure

  1. Give each student a 3 *" x 10" piece of white construction paper and have him or her write, "Safety Mobile" on it. 
  2. Using the construction paper, and coloring supplies, create three images: a bucket filled with water, a water droplet, and a flame.
  3. Give each student three pieces of string (5", 7" & 9")
  4. Using the three-hole punch, make three holes on the bottom of the 3 *" x 10" piece of construction paper.
  5. Tie the 5" piece of string to the first hole on the left side of the construction paper.  Tie the 7" piece of string to the middle hole on the construction paper.  Tie the 9" piece of string to the last hole on the right side of the construction paper.
  6. Using the three-hole punch, make a hole in each of the three images.
  7. Tie the bucket on the 5" string attached to the left hole. Tie the water droplet to the 7" string, which is attached to the center hole. Tie the flame to the 9" string, which is attached to the right hole.
  8. Once the Safety Mobile is all put together, you an display them in the classroom or in your home to promote safety!
